Transaction 7a3076b4e3d526e3971c4991aaff40ce121b39bf229e170b19c85affc7b9c512
2 Input
2 Outputs
- 7a3076b4e3d526e3971c4991aaff40ce121b39bf229e170b19c85affc7b9c512:0
- 7a3076b4e3d526e3971c4991aaff40ce121b39bf229e170b19c85affc7b9c512:1
value 5653307
address 18VdHMnaDAVYnCpwRcMPsAmQ4TX73aGqTK
value 76856
address 1L9ftr5ho2CtKZj2sPYHNa4QGNR3zaVvZy